arcgic for ios 10.2.5 加载MapService,怎样才能分层逐步加载?

现在给了一个MapService,但是 是把所有的河道信息 都加载出来了,怎样才能根据用户放大缩小去分层逐步加载,Android已经实现了
第一张是ios  第二张是Android   Android已经实现了
IMG_8581.PNG


IMG_8582.JPG

 
已邀请:

ibmboss

赞同来自:

你的两个思路是错的。应该获取地图上当前level层级,然后作为query的where sql语句在queryTask查询。

张宝才 - ArcGIS fans

赞同来自:

正确做法是做成瓦片吧,如果不怎么更新的话

马克玲

赞同来自:

我觉得你可以从两个思路入手:
1)可以通过AGSDynamicMapServiceLayer中的visiblelayers属性来控制可见图层;
2)通过AGSDynamicMapServiceLayer中的layerDefinitions属性过滤加载要素。

要回复问题请先登录注册